Understanding the ETH Market Correction and Trading Implications
The corrective week highlighted by Michaël van de Poppe aligns with broader market patterns observed in cryptocurrency trading. After ETH's substantial climb, which saw it rise from approximately $2,400 to over $4,000 in a matter of weeks as of early August 2025, a period of consolidation is not only expected but healthy for sustainable growth. This pullback has allowed overleveraged positions to unwind, reducing the risk of sharper declines. From a trading perspective, volume data indicates a decrease in selling pressure towards the week's end, with 24-hour trading volumes on major pairs like ETH/USDT stabilizing around $20 billion on exchanges as of August 3, 2025. Market indicators such as the Relative Strength Index (RSI) have dipped into oversold territory, hovering near 40, suggesting a potential reversal if buying interest picks up. Institutional flows, particularly from Ethereum-based ETFs, continue to show positive inflows, with reports indicating over $500 million in net additions last month, which could fuel the next leg up. Traders eyeing long positions might consider entry points near current support levels, while setting stop-losses below $2,900 to manage downside risks amid ongoing market volatility.
Cross-Market Correlations and Opportunities for Crypto Traders
Delving deeper into cross-market correlations, the ETH correction has mirrored movements in the stock market, where tech-heavy indices like the Nasdaq experienced similar pullbacks due to macroeconomic factors such as interest rate expectations. This interplay presents unique trading opportunities for those bridging crypto and traditional markets. For example, as Bitcoin (BTC) often leads altcoin rallies, ETH's price has shown a strong correlation coefficient of 0.85 with BTC over the past month, meaning a BTC rebound could propel ETH higher. On-chain metrics reveal increased ETH staking activity, with over 28% of supply now locked, enhancing scarcity and potentially driving prices up in the medium term. Trading pairs like ETH/BTC have stabilized around 0.06, offering arbitrage chances for savvy traders.
